There are a number of factors that may increase the chance of depression.
# Abuse. Past physical, sexual, or emotional abuse can cause depression later in life.
# Certain medications. For example, some drugs used to treat high blood pressure, such as beta-blockers or reserpine, can increase your risk of depression.
# Conflict. Depression may result from personal conflicts or disputes with family members or friends.
# Death or a loss. Sadness or grief from the death or loss of a loved one, though natural, can also increase the risk of depression.
# Genetics. A family history of depression may increase the risk. It's thought that depression is passed genetically from one generation to the next. The exact way this happens, though, is not known.
# Major events. Even good events such as starting a new job, graduating, or getting married can lead to depression. So can moving, losing a job or income, getting divorced, or retiring.
# Other personal problems. Problems such as social isolation due to other mental illnesses or being cast out of a family or social group can lead to depression.
# Serious illnesses. Sometimes depression co-exists with a major illness or is a reaction to the illness.
